MANILA – “My family is shaken by the brazenness of these men,” recalled Inquirer publisher Raul Pangalangan who was recently involved in a road rage accident in Quezon City on Monday.

He was with his family – wife Elizabeth, son Miguel Enrico, 21, daughter-in-law Trizha O. Pangalangan and granddaughters aged 6 and 5 and two nannies when the incident happened.

Elizabeth, director of UP Law Center’s Institute of Human Rights, after learning the identities of the of the alleged offenders, filed a complaint at the National Bureau of Investigation against Bulacan Mayor Patrick Meneses and his mother.

Meneses, who used to be with Aiko Melendez is currently the partner of actress Ara Mina.

According to NBI Director Virgilio Mendez, he already assigned a division to conduct investigations following the filing of complaint.

He added that Meneses and his security will be invited to give their side of the incident.

Others named in the complaint include the mother of Meneses, Priscila, who is the listed owner of one of two vehicles involved in the incident, a silver Innova with Plate No. ZEL 124; one Joel Piñon; and several John Does.

Elizabeth said that she filed the complaint because Meneses’ mother refused to pinpoint and identify the names of the men whom they have encountered during the incident on Congressional Avenue Extension. She said that one of the men threatened her and her family by pointing a gun.

Initial police investigation showed that the man with a gun rode the Innova.

According to Priscila, her family owned the vehicles involved in the incident – the Innova and Landc Cruiser. However, she said that she was not in the vehicle and their security were not in there as well. She added that Patrick, her son and mayor of Bulacan town, Bulacan province was at the municipal hall at the time of the incident.

She said that the driver of the Innova was Joel Piñon.
“My son was not on board the vehicle and the convoy was on a personal errand when the supposed encounter took place,” she said.
She said that the plate number of the Land Cruiser was incorrect.

Elizabeth, in her complaint, said that she and her family were travelling and were on Congressional Avenue Extension on the way to Himlayang Pilipino when a white Land Cruiser moved to their lane, nearly hitting them.

Her 21-year-old son moved to the other land to avoid the “reckless” Land Cruiser.

The Land Cruiser tried to overtook the vehicle of the Panglangans for the second time when Elizabeth noticed the silver Innova following. She then realized that it was an escort vehicle.

“At that stage, I noticed that a silver Innova was following us closely. The Innova swerved into our lane and almost forced us off the road and onto the sidewalk,” she said.

The Innova drove alongside their vehicle and the driver brought his window down and began hurling tirades against Elizabeth’s son.

“Then the front passenger window of the silver Innova opened and a man started shouting invectives at our car and pointing his finger and repeatedly shouting invectives,” Elizabeth said.

She added quoting the man, “Can’t you see that we’re escorting someone? Get out of our way.”

The Innova picked up speed to cut their path, then the man got off and drew his gun and pointed it at them.

When Elizabeth saw the gun, she yelled at the man saying that there are children on board. The man returned to his vehicle and sped off.
